In HVAC systems, system design plays a crucial role in determining overall efficiency, and this includes how effectively the system can heat or cool a space while minimizing energy consumption. A well-designed HVAC system ensures that all components work seamlessly together to maintain comfortable temperatures without excessive energy use.

The layout of ductwork, sizing of equipment, selection of controls, and overall system configuration directly influence performance metrics such as airflow, temperature consistency, and load management. An optimal design can reduce the workload on the system, thereby improving efficiency, which can lead to lower utility bills and extended equipment life.

Furthermore, an effective design considers factors such as insulation, building orientation, and the climate zone, which further impact how much energy is required to maintain comfort levels. Therefore, the system's design is directly tied to the energy consumption of HVAC operations, making it a central aspect of promoting efficiency.
